which of the following represents a polygon that is two times the size of the original polygon?
A: (x' , y') = (0.2x,0.2y)
B: (x' , y') = (1/2x, 1/2y) <-- Fractions
C: (x' , y') = (4x,4y)
D: (x' , y') = (2x,2y)


Answer :

selfiechelsea
selfiechelsea selfiechelsea
  • 02-01-2015
The answer is D. (2x,2y) because when you two times an ordered pair you multiply it by two.
